HI guys!
I have a problem with one of my desktop pc's, I opened the pc because inside it was filled with dust! I have a small special vacuum cleaner to suck the dust up (YES I HAVE BEEN CAREFULL, HAVE NOT SUCKED ANY CABLES, DID NOT USED ANY WATER AND DID NOT DISCONNECTED ANYTHING!)
Everything looked normal, just as it should be! But when I connected everything back and turned on the power, the pc did not do anything!!! The fans were not working and I did not notice anything from the harddisk either.
On the back of the pc, I see a small led, when it has access to full power it burns green, but today it is blinking!! And I do not understand why it is happening!
My question: Is there something wrong with my powersupplycable?? Or is there a problem with the powersupply of my whole machine??? If it is just the cable I just can buy a new one and problem solved! NO?
Who understands my problem and can help me???
